Optimum extraction of polysaccharides from Opuntia dillenii and evaluation of its antioxidant activities.

Qin Yang1, Huaguo Chen, Xin Zhou, Junzeng Zhang.   

Abstract

Response surface methodology (RSM) was applied to optimize the extraction of crude polysaccharides from Opuntia dillenii (Ker-Gaw) Haw. A three-level, four-variable Box-Behnken design was employed to obtain the best possible combination of extraction temperature (80-90 °C), extraction time (50-70 min), number of extraction cycle (1-3 times), and ratio of water to raw material (8:1-12:1, v/w) for maximum yield of crude polysaccharide. Besides, the antioxidant capacity of crude polysaccharide was evaluated by DPPH assay. The results showed that optimized extraction conditions were extraction temperature 85 °C, extraction time 63.7 min, extraction 2 times and ratio of water to raw material 11.14:1. Under these conditions, the experimental yield was 27.36 ± 0.21%, which is well in close agreement with the value (27.44%) predicted by RSM model. Pharmacological test showed that O. dillenii crude polysaccharides had a good antioxidant activity.
